Prairie Warbler In Lower Great Lakes / St. Lawrence Plain
Prairie Warbler in Lower Great Lakes / St. Lawrence Plain has risen sharply: up 62% on the route-weighted index since 1969.

Prairie Warbler In Lower Great Lakes / St. Lawrence Plain Population Forecast
If the recent trend holds, Prairie Warbler in Lower Great Lakes / St. Lawrence Plain is projected to rise about 54% by 2029 — from 0.13 in 2024 to a central estimate of 0.19 (95% range 0.04–0.35).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±89.4%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
